Zelensky Had a Historic Opportunity to Prevent the Current Situation: Perspectives from Crimea
The head of the Crimean parliament, Vladimir Konstantinov, has stated that Vladimir Zelensky had a historic opportunity to prevent the escalation of the Ukrainian conflict, but he missed it.
"Zelensky had a historic chance to prevent the current situation at the very beginning of its formation, but he mediocrely missed that opportunity, as he is an inexperienced, short-sighted politician," Konstantinov wrote on his Telegram channel.
According to him, Zelensky should have recognized Crimea's Russian status and abandoned claims over Donbas.
"What did Zelensky lose in this case? Nothing. Crimea has not belonged to him for eight years, just like Donbas. The ordinary people living in these regions have long ceased to consider themselves what was previously referred to as Ukraine, as evidenced by all the surveys conducted in Crimea and Donbas," emphasized the head of the Crimean parliament.
Konstantinov further mentioned that the second condition for Ukraine to exit its political deadlock was the declaration of a neutral status.
"In general, Ukraine already had this; it just needed to maintain it and provide guarantees, including international ones. It's time to resolve the Ukrainian issue," he stressed.
